        i've got no choice, cams or no cams i'm going to have to machine the pistons more !

        edit:- crunching the numbers absolutely confirms it, to finish off at about 11.5:1 i need to loose about 10cc which is about 1.5mm off the entire face of the piston, it wont do the squish clearance any favours, but then again the turbo motor didnt have any squish and that coped just fine and it will mean the pistons arnt running right up into the decomp plate which is probably a good thing

        Could you machine a little bowl in the pistons and keep some squish while reducing the compression ratio at the same time. Is there any room to increase the volume of the combustion chamber in the head?

          Re: A race bmw 316, 240bhp Atmo M10 now going s14 power!

          theres a bit to be had opening out the chambers head but TBH i dont really want to mess around with them so i can keep the option to use pukka race s14 pistons in future,

          the piston crowns arnt really thick enough to take a bowl being machined in them from memory there only 6mm thick in the middle, infact i was considering doing the opposite machining away more at the edges and leaving a small biscuit in the middle of the piston

            Re: A race bmw 316, 240bhp Atmo M10 now going s14 power!

            a few pics from hours and hours of porting.

            the std inlet port meassures 26mm dia a mere 70 % of the dia of the 37mm valve it supplies, when i did the last flow test i'd opened the test port up 2mm and gained massively in flow so i've high hopes for the second stab at opening it up, it took one hell of a lot of grinding to get them out to 30mm which is 80% of valve size, infact i've finished the head at least twice then gone back for more! the last time i did some work on the radius of the short turn, ive probably lost some low lift flow and gained at high lift, i have a feeling though that on the face of it i 'd loose twice as the valves at low lift twice, i think i'll only loose once as on the closing flank the ram tuning at high rpm should keep piling the mixture in, well thats the hope anyway.

            of coarse theres always the chance i've made it worse but what ever its staying as it is!

                Re: A race bmw 316, 240bhp Atmo M10 now going s14 power!

                you might of noticed no mention of exhaust work, thats because its not needed the std exhaust port out flows the std intake by 120% so unless i get over 180cfm (unlikely) theres no need to touch em
